The Opportunity: Instrument Support Technician/Robots

Instrument Support Technicians contribute to Actlabs success by performing a variety of tasks in the upkeep and maintenance of robots during the mineral analysis process.

In this role, you'll have the opportunity to:

Maintain, repair, adjust, calibrate malfunctioning equipment, instruments and all accessories related with it
Perform regular maintenance and keep all equipment in proper working order, clean and lubricate parts of equipment
Install and repair electrical and electronic components of equipment, accessories, automated machinery, robots and programmable controllers
Prepare written service reports
Recommend appropriate corrective actions based on equipment evaluations
What You Bring to the Team:

Educational Background: Diploma in Electronics/Mechanics or Industrial/Instrumentation Engineering
Experience: Two years’ experience as a service technician
Communication Skills: Possess good verbal and written communication skills in English. Read, understand, follow work instructions and guidelines accurately and safely.
Skillset:

Experience required in Automation and PLC systems
Good working knowledge on Electronics
Good working knowledge in Pneumatics and Electromechanics
Understand and apply electronics theory and mechanics principles
Ability to read electrical and mechanical drawings
Demonstrate skills using measurement and conventional tools for installation and testing electrical, electronics and mechanics systems
Demonstrate initiative, motivation, reliability and common sense
Exhibit strong organizational skills, ability to prioritize and work well under pressure
Ability to multitask and meet deadlines and targets
Work independently with minimal supervision and working in a team-oriented, collaborative environment
Ability to communicate well with others
Proficiency in Microsoft office
Ability to lift up to 50 lbs. when required
Compliance with company’s Health & Safety and professional conduct policies
Ability to work extra hours if needed
Ability to travel to other Actlabs locations if needed
